编程和前端有什么区别

worktile 其他 32

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程和前端是两个不同的概念,有着不同的职责和技能要求。

    首先,编程是指使用计算机语言编写代码,实现特定功能的过程。编程可以涉及各种领域,包括后端开发、数据分析、人工智能等等。编程的主要任务是通过编写代码来解决问题和实现功能。

    而前端是指网页或移动应用程序的用户界面部分,即用户直接与之交互的部分。前端开发主要负责设计和开发用户界面,使用户能够直观地与应用程序进行交互。前端开发通常涉及HTML、CSS和JavaScript等技术,用于实现网页的结构、样式和交互效果。

    在技能要求方面,编程需要掌握一门或多门编程语言,如Python、Java、C++等。编程还需要具备算法和数据结构的基础知识,以及良好的逻辑思维能力和问题解决能力。

    而前端开发需要掌握HTML、CSS和JavaScript等技术,了解网页设计和用户体验的基本原理。前端开发还需要具备对不同浏览器和设备的兼容性有一定的了解,并能够解决兼容性问题。

    总的来说,编程和前端是两个不同的概念和领域,虽然都与计算机相关,但在职责和技能要求上有所区别。编程更注重解决问题和实现功能,而前端开发更注重用户界面的设计和交互效果的实现。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程和前端是两个不同的概念,分别指代了不同的技术领域和工作职责。下面是编程和前端的几个区别:

    1. 定义和范围:编程是指使用计算机语言编写程序的过程,包括算法设计、逻辑思维和代码实现等方面。而前端是指网页或应用程序的用户界面部分,包括网页设计、布局、交互和视觉效果等方面。

    2. 技术栈和工具:编程可以涉及多种编程语言和技术栈,如Java、Python、C++等,可以用于开发各种类型的应用程序。前端主要使用HTML、CSS和JavaScript等技术进行网页设计和开发,常用的前端框架包括React、Vue和Angular等。

    3. 关注点:编程更注重算法和逻辑的设计,需要解决复杂的问题和处理大量的数据。前端更注重用户界面的设计和用户体验,需要关注网页的响应性、可访问性和可用性等方面。

    4. 职责和角色:编程可以涵盖软件工程师、系统架构师、数据分析师等多个角色。前端开发人员负责实现网页的界面和交互,与设计师和后端开发人员密切合作。

    5. 发展趋势:编程技术的发展涉及各个领域,如人工智能、大数据、物联网等。前端技术也在不断发展,以适应新的设备和浏览器的需求,如移动设备的响应式设计、PWA(Progressive Web App)等。

    总的来说,编程是一门更广泛的技术领域,而前端是其中的一个专业方向。编程更注重算法和逻辑的设计,而前端更注重用户界面和用户体验的设计。两者虽然有一些重叠的地方,但是在技术栈、工具和职责等方面有明显的差异。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程和前端是两个不同的领域,但也有一些相似之处。编程是一种计算机技术,涵盖了多种编程语言和开发环境,用于创建计算机程序。而前端是指网站或应用程序的用户界面部分,包括网页设计、交互设计和网页开发等方面。

    下面我将从几个方面来讨论编程和前端的区别:

    1. 技术栈和工具
      编程的技术栈非常广泛,包括但不限于后端开发、移动应用开发、数据分析等等。编程可以使用多种编程语言,如Java、Python、C++等,根据应用场景和需求选择合适的语言。而前端主要使用HTML、CSS和JavaScript来构建用户界面,通过浏览器来展示和运行。

    2. 开发目标
      编程的目标是通过编写代码来实现特定的功能和解决问题。编程可以涉及到底层的算法和数据结构,也可以涉及到高级的软件开发和系统设计。而前端开发的目标是构建用户友好的界面,提供良好的用户体验。前端开发更注重界面的美观性和交互性,以及对不同设备和平台的适配。

    3. 开发流程
      编程的开发流程一般包括需求分析、设计、编码、测试和部署等环节。开发过程中需要考虑系统的整体架构和性能优化等问题。而前端开发的流程一般包括界面设计、前端编码和浏览器兼容性测试等环节。前端开发需要关注不同浏览器的差异和响应式布局等问题。

    4. 技能要求
      编程的技能要求相对较高,需要具备扎实的计算机科学基础和编程能力。编程涉及到算法、数据结构、软件工程等知识。而前端开发的技能要求相对较宽泛,需要掌握HTML、CSS和JavaScript等技术,还需要了解浏览器的工作原理和前端框架等。

    总的来说,编程和前端是两个不同的领域,但在某些方面也存在一些联系。编程是一种更广泛的技术,而前端是编程中的一个具体应用领域。无论是编程还是前端开发,都需要不断学习和提升自己的技能,以适应不断变化的技术和需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部